My first street bike was a parallel twin Yamaha 650cc in 1980 , after a few years of dirt bike riding.
It was air cooled, came with a center stand and a kick starter + electric starter, and had a top speed of 105 mph. The vibration, tires, forks, and shocks were shockingly bad compared to newer technology.
